Abstract

In one aspect, a method includes receiving a packet at a first node from a second node, wherein the first node and the second node are part of a network; determining if congestion exists in a primary route used by the packet; processing a packet drop event to establish a secondary route for the packet in response to determining that the congestion exists in the primary route; and restoring use of the primary route if an expiration time has expired. The expiration time is adjusted by an elapsed period and a congestion condition within the network.
